What is the World Bank and what does it do?

The World Bank is an international financial institution that provides loans and grants to governments of low- and middle-income countries for development projects. Its main goal is to reduce poverty and support economic development by funding projects that improve infrastructure, education, health, and agriculture. The World Bank also offers technical expertise and policy advice to help countries implement sustainable solutions and promote shared prosperity. It works closely with governments, the private sector, and civil society to address global challenges such as climate change, inequality, and access to basic services.

Company Description:

Orenco Systems, Inc. (subsidiary of Infiltrator Water Technologies) is a manufacturer of innovative onsite and decentralized wastewater collection and treatment technologies. Solutions include community collection systems, advanced secondary treatment systems, watertight fiberglass tanks, and in-tank pumping and filtration systems. Orenco also manufactures high-quality standard, custom, and OEM controls, along with state-of-the-art fiberglass buildings, tanks, and enclosures.

Infiltrator Water Technologies is a market leader within the onsite wastewater treatment industry, Infiltrator manufactures a variety of revolutionary products and innovative, environmentally friendly alternatives to traditional stone and pipe leachfield and concrete septic wastewater system components. We sell our products through wholesale distribution across the United States and Canada for use on properties with onsite wastewater treatment systems.

Composites - North Bank Facility

  • Processes foam to exact dimensions.
  • Sandblasts and applies gelcoat consistently and with great attention to detail.
  • Places vents, injectors, manifolds, bagging material, and pleats in proper locations.
  • Sets up and measures materials for infusion and operates vacuum equipment.
  • Applies cleaner, sealer, release agents, and RTV (room-temperature-vulcanizing silicone) to infusion molds in proper manner.
  • Understands and complies with confined space requirements.
  • Familiar with all aspects of proper fiberglass lay-up procedures.
  • Assembles fiberglass and P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ride) components in exact locations using epoxies, glues, and resins.
  • Demonstrates knowledge of correct fiberglass types for each application.
  • Understands how resin moves through various substrates based on different conditions such as heat, catalyst percentage, etc.
  • Uses sheeter and scissors to cut fiberglass to proper dimensions.

WORKING CONDITIONS:

Indoor/outdoor production environment involving exposure to chemicals and dust. Some tasks may be performed in Alternate Entry or true Confined Spaces. Respirators may be required for most jobs and are required for certain, very specific job duties within the class. Employee must be medically certified and receive proper fit testing and training before use. Protective equipment such as Tyvek suits, dust masks, ear protection, and gloves are provided. Forced air hoods are not required but are available for use in the grinding area upon request. These do not require a medical evaluation or fit testing but do require a one time training on use and maintenance.
